Cooperative Governance and Traditional Affairs Minister Lechesa Tsenoli attends N’wamitwa Day celebrations

The Minister for Corporative Governance and Traditional Affairs, Mr. Lechesa Tsenoli, together with the provincial and national government representatives will attend the N’wamitwa Day celebration, an annual event hosted by the Valoyi Traditional Community at N’wamitwa near Tzaneen, Limpopo.

The N’wamitwa Day is normally held during the month of August to coincide with the country’s women’s month as a mark of appreciation for senior women traditional leaders.  This year marks the fifth anniversary of her royal highness hosi N’wamintwa II inauguration.

During this event, the N’wamitwa people also celebrate their culture and winning the Constitutional Court ruling that saw her royal highness hosi N’wamitwa II be instated as one of the women senior traditional leaders - a landmark case to breaking gender discrimination in traditional institutions.
